How to sew a soccer ball
How to sew a soccer ball

It is necessary

  • -capron threads;
  • -awl;
  • -metallized thread;
  • -tweezers and a needle.

Instructions

Step 1

Use strong and thick threads, nylon will do. You will need an awl and eyelet. Make it yourself, for this take an elastic steel string with a diameter of 0.4 to 0.5 mm. Two centimeters of metal thread will be enough to make the loop. Heat the middle of the string on a candle flame and then bend it in half.

Step 2

Now make a loop handle so that it is convenient to pull the thread. Take a metal rod with a diameter of 8-10 mm and clamp the ends of the string in its middle. To do this, you need an M5 - M6 screw. Pre-drill a hole for the thread. Now widen the loop at the end a little to let the thread pass. Shape the eyelet into a small crochet hook.

Step 3

And directly about the seam itself. Soccer balls are made up of pentagonal patterns with pre-made holes for the threads. One side of the pentagon is one seam. To sew it up, take about fifty centimeters of thread. Hem the ball with an inner seam - the threads should be inside.

Step 4

Sew the torn seams first and make sure they don't come apart further. The knot is usually located near the corner of the pentagon. If it is loose, tie it up. Repeat two to three times.

Step 5

Now pass the loop through this hole. It must go through both holes of the pentagons to be sewn.

Step 6

Insert the end of the thread into the loop and pull it through the holes. The ends of the thread should be equal. Then tie a double knot. Tie a knot so that it is inside the ball.

Step 7

Then insert the eyelet on the right into the next two holes in the seam and pull one end of the thread from left to right. Pull one end of the thread and insert a loop into the same two holes in the seam on the left, then pull the other end of the thread from right to left.

Step 8

Then repeat this process. When you reach the corner of the pentagon, pull the thread tightly by pulling on both ends and tie the knot four times. If the thread remains for the next seam, continue working. If not, cut it off and start sewing again. Do not tighten the last seam tightly, but push the knot with a wooden match inside the ball.
